From bd741c1b0458107ff40d4f1543b31ddabe2a7dfd Mon Sep 17 00:00:00 2001
From: "Uwe L. Korn" <uwe.korn@quantco.com>
Date: Fri, 29 Sep 2023 15:58:57 +0200
Subject: [PATCH 2/3] setup linux

---
 setup.py | 5 ++---
 1 file changed, 2 insertions(+), 3 deletions(-)

diff --git a/setup.py b/setup.py
index 241a59ec..560cf296 100644
--- a/setup.py
+++ b/setup.py
@@ -10,10 +10,9 @@ import setuptools
 
 sources = ['src/c/_cffi_backend.c']
 libraries = ['ffi']
-include_dirs = ['/usr/include/ffi',
-                '/usr/include/libffi']    # may be changed by pkg-config
+include_dirs = [os.path.join(sys.prefix, 'include')]
 define_macros = [('FFI_BUILDING', '1')]   # for linking with libffi static library
-library_dirs = []
+library_dirs = [os.path.join(sys.prefix, 'lib')]
 extra_compile_args = []
 extra_link_args = []
 